Filing a Digital Crime Case Digitally in India: A Step-by-Step Manual

Experiencing a internet crime, such as online fraud, can be upsetting. Thankfully, lodging it in India is now more accessible thanks to the National Digital Crime Complaint website. Here’s a brief rundown of the procedure:

  • Visit the National Digital Crime Complaint: Open the official website: cybercrime.gov.in.
  • Pick the Correct Option: You'll see options like “Technical” or “General”. Thoroughly choose the one that best fits your situation.
  • Fill Out the Essential Data: This will include your personal information as the complainant and thorough details about the offense. Be ready to provide documentation like screenshots.
  • Validate Your Information: You'll likely be asked to validate your identity via OTP verification to your registered number.
  • Submit the Report: Once you’ve verified everything, submit the case. You’ll obtain a case number for later tracking.

Keep in mind that filing a case digitally is just the early move. Law enforcement will examine your case and initiate necessary steps.

Where to File a Cyber Crime Complaint in India: Options & Procedures

Facing a digital crime in India? Knowing the appropriate place to file a cyber complaint is crucial. Several methods exist, each with its particular steps. You can begin the filing process through various channels:

  • National Cyber Crime Reporting Portal: This government portal (cybercrime.gov.in) is the primary place for filing most online offenses. The platform allows for easy registration of complaints.
  • State Cyber Police Units: Each province has its specific cyber crime. You can reach this cell directly via their online presence or physically at the police station.
  • Dedicated Cyber Crime Cells: Some cities have specific cyber crime cells. Finding the closest cell can be done through a brief online search.
